Brown to Repay $20K in Expense Scandal

PM had called for ministers to pony up

Posted Oct 12, 2009 12:19 PM CDT

(Newser) – Gordon Brown has been sent a bill for £12,415 ($19,600) for questionable expense account claims, and the prime minister intends to pay up, 10 Downing St. announced today. The lion’s share of that money was used for housecleaning, with a bit...   Read full story »
